About the company:
\nA specialist boutique consulting firm is looking to hire an Analyst to join its growing London team.
\nThe firm advises on complex commercial, economic and legal matters, with work spanning high-value disputes, litigation and arbitration, business valuation, competition, regulation and financial analysis.
\nThe team works on sophisticated international assignments and combines rigorous economic and financial analysis with hands-on involvement from experienced consultants and expert witnesses.
\nThe Role:
\nThis is an excellent opportunity for a recent graduate or someone with approximately 1–2 years of professional experience who is interested in applying economics, finance and quantitative analysis to complex real-world commercial problems.
\nYou will contribute to live client projects from an early stage, working alongside experienced consultants and senior experts while developing your analytical, commercial and communication skills.
\nThe role is particularly well suited to someone interested in economic consulting, disputes, litigation, arbitration, valuation or expert advisory work.
